Question

State whether the given statement is true or false:

The probability of getting the same value on the second or third roll of a die as on the first roll is 26.

Solution

The correct option is B

False


The probability of getting the same value on the second roll as of the first is 16.
Similarly, the probability of getting the same value on the third roll as of the first is also 16.
Since these are independent events, the probability of getting the same value on both the second and third roll is 16 x 16 = 136.
The probability of getting the same value on either the second or third roll is 16 + 16136 = 1136.
